Linuxda fayldan maxsus belgilarni qanday olib tashlash mumkin?

Matn faylidan maxsus belgilarni qanday olib tashlash mumkin?

Python-da matn faylidan barcha maxsus belgilarni qanday olib tashlash mumkin

  1. Mening faylim = ochiq("input.txt", "r") #mening matnim input.txt deb nomlanadi. …
  2. Bu demo. Tekshirish uchun ]][/’;;’.%^ bu belgilar @%^* olib tashlanadi $ ^ % %..; men @^$^(*&happy%$%@$% haqida %%#$%@ coro%%na virus 19 emasman. …
  3. Bu o'chirilgan demoForcheckingthesecharstobered.

Linuxda belgini qanday o'chirish mumkin?

Bitta belgini o'chirish uchun belgini joylashtiring kursorni oʻchiriladigan belgi ustiga qoʻying va x ni kiriting . X buyrug'i belgi egallagan joyni ham o'chiradi - so'z o'rtasidan harf olib tashlanganda, qolgan harflar bo'sh joy qoldirmasdan yopiladi. X buyrug'i bilan qatordagi bo'sh joylarni ham o'chirishingiz mumkin.

Unix faylidan keraksiz belgilarni qanday olib tashlash mumkin?

UNIX fayllaridan maxsus belgilarni olib tashlashning turli usullari.

  1. vi muharriridan foydalanish: -
  2. Buyruqlar satri/Shell skriptidan foydalanish: -
  3. a) col buyrug'idan foydalanish: ...
  4. b) sed buyrug'idan foydalanish: ...
  5. c) dos2unix buyrug'idan foydalanish: ...
  6. d) Katalogning barcha fayllaridagi ^M belgilarni olib tashlash uchun:

Maxsus belgilardan qanday qutulish mumkin?

replaceAll() usuli yordamida maxsus belgilarni olib tashlash misoli

  1. ommaviy sinf RemoveSpecialCharacterExample1.
  2. {
  3. umumiy statik void main(String args[])
  4. {
  5. String str= “Bu#string% tarkibida^maxsus*belgilar&.”;
  6. str = str.replaceAll(“[^a-zA-Z0-9]”, ” “);
  7. System.out.println(str);
  8. }

Bash-dagi satrdan maxsus belgilarni qanday olib tashlash mumkin?

Birinchi tr maxsus belgilarni o'chiradi. d oʻchirish, c toʻldiruvchi (belgilar toʻplamini teskari oʻzgartirish) maʼnosini bildiradi. Shunday qilib, -dc belgilanganlardan tashqari barcha belgilarni o'chirishni anglatadi. Linux yoki Windows uslubidagi yangi qatorlarni saqlab qolish uchun n va r kiritilgan, men buni siz xohlaysiz deb o'ylayman.

Unix-da satrdan oxirgi belgini qanday olib tashlashim mumkin?

Siz ham foydalanishingiz mumkin sed buyrug'i satrlardan belgilarni olib tashlash uchun. Ushbu usulda satr sed buyrug'i bilan uzatiladi va muntazam ifoda oxirgi belgini olib tashlash uchun ishlatiladi, bu erda (.) bitta belgiga va $ satr oxirida mavjud bo'lgan har qanday belgiga mos keladi.

vi-da bir nechta qatorlarni qanday o'chirish mumkin?

Bir nechta qatorlarni o'chirish

  1. Oddiy rejimga o'tish uchun Esc tugmasini bosing.
  2. Kursorni o'chirmoqchi bo'lgan birinchi qatorga qo'ying.
  3. 5dd kiriting va keyingi besh qatorni o'chirish uchun Enter tugmasini bosing.

Linuxda awk dan qanday foydalanish kerak?

Awk - bu dasturchiga hujjatning har bir satrida izlanishi kerak bo'lgan matn naqshlari va matn ichida moslik topilganda amalga oshirilishi kerak bo'lgan harakatni belgilaydigan bayonotlar shaklida kichik, ammo samarali dasturlarni yozish imkonini beruvchi yordamchi dastur. chiziq. Awk asosan uchun ishlatiladi naqshni skanerlash va qayta ishlash.

Keraksiz belgilar nima?

ya'ni, ascii ekvivalent kasr qiymati 127 dan ortiq bo'lgan har qanday belgi arzimas belgi (www.asciitable.com hurmati bilan). Mening ma'lumotlar bazasi SQL SERVER 2008.

UNIX da vi orqali maxsus belgilarni qanday topish mumkin?

Agar siz allaqachon vi da bo'lsangiz, goto buyrug'idan foydalanishingiz mumkin. Buning uchun Esc tugmasini bosing, qator raqamini kiriting va keyin Shift-g tugmasini bosing . Agar qator raqamini ko'rsatmasdan Esc va keyin Shift-g tugmalarini bossangiz, u sizni faylning oxirgi qatoriga olib boradi.

Bu post yoqdimi? Do'stlaringizga ham ulashing:
Bugungi OS